The lineman has to hook onto the crossarm of the structure, unhook from the helicopter, and then be picked up again and returned to the landing zone. Aerial Helicopter Lineman - The Most Dangerous Job in the World? The three most common skills for aerial linemen are bucket truck, cdl, and ladders. Generally, the LZs should be at least 100 feet by 100 feet, located at a safe distance from buildings, roads, and overhead power lines. Helicopter lineman companies Common employers of helicopter linemen include: AIR2 PLH, Summit Powerline Services, Haverfield, and Quanta Services. Helicopter lineman companies often manage a fleet of MD500s and provide transmission line services to a variety major utilities across the U.S. because the work is so unique.
